    Expressions for the workplace

  • Back-breaking work
    Very difficult work, usually manual labour

  • A win-win situation
    An outcome where all relevent parties benefit

  • Testing the waters
    The period where a company tests their services and/or products bfore a wide release

  • A clock watcher
    An employee who is overly strict or zealous about not working more than the required hours.

  • Crunching the numbers
    To examine and analyze financials, especially to determine exactly how much money is available, needed, etc

  • To think outside the box
    To think differently, unconventionally, or from a new perspective

  • To get the boot
    When a person is sacked/fired

  • To work for peanuts
    To work for very little money

  • To put something on the back burner
    To state that something will not receive immediate attention and action

  • To see eye to eye
    Be in full agreement.

  • Reach out
    To attempt to communicate with another party

  • Touch base
    Briefly make or renew contact with someone

  • Labor of love
    To do a job you really enjoy

  • Keep me in the loop
    To keep someone informed about particular informaion or updates

  • Can I pick your brains about something
    Asking questions of someone who has specific knowledge or experience

  • We're having a few teething problems
    Minor problems at the beginning of a project or task
